The Stockholm business ecosystem

Stockholm's economy is dominated by technology, finance, gaming and professional services. The technology sector is exceptional: Stockholm has produced more billion-dollar technology companies per capita than any city except Silicon Valley. Spotify, Klarna, Mojang, King, iZettle, Truecaller and Epidemic Sound are just some of the global brands that call Stockholm home.

The financial sector is anchored by Nordea, SEB, Handelsbanken and Swedbank, major Nordic banks that serve both domestic and international clients. The insurance sector (Skandia, If) and a growing fintech ecosystem complement the traditional financial sector with technology-forward approaches to financial services.

Stockholm is also a hub for the gaming industry. Mojang (Minecraft), King (Candy Crush) and dozens of game studios have made Stockholm a global gaming capital. This attracts technology talent and creates demand for a wide range of B2B services from legal to cloud infrastructure to marketing.
